Turbulence in New Jersey's Offshore Wind Project: Implications for Financial Markets

The recent news regarding the Leading Light offshore wind project in New Jersey facing potential delays has raised eyebrows in the financial community. As the world moves towards renewable energy, developments in offshore wind projects are critical indicators of future investments in this sector. In this article, we will analyze the potential short-term and long-term impacts on the financial markets, including affected indices, stocks, and futures.

Short-term Impacts

1. Market Sentiment and Volatility: The announcement of a pause in the Leading Light project is likely to create a ripple effect in the renewable energy sector. Investors may react negatively to the uncertainty surrounding the project, leading to increased volatility in related stocks. This sentiment can be reflected in major renewable energy indices, such as the S&P Global Clean Energy Index (SPGTCR) and the Invesco Solar ETF (TAN).

2. Affected Stocks: Companies involved in offshore wind projects or related technologies could see declines in their stock prices. For instance, stocks like Ørsted A/S (ORSTED) and NextEra Energy, Inc. (NEE) may experience downward pressure as investors reassess their positions amidst concerns about project delays.

3. Investment Flows: Institutional investors may rethink their allocation in renewable energy projects, leading to a temporary pullback in funding for similar initiatives. This could lead to a short-term dip in the stock prices of companies associated with renewable technologies.

Long-term Impacts

1. Policy and Regulatory Implications: If the pause in the Leading Light project is indicative of broader regulatory challenges, it could have long-term effects on the offshore wind sector. Investors may become wary of the stability of regulatory frameworks, impacting future investments and project timelines.

2. Future Project Viability: The successful execution of offshore wind projects is vital for achieving climate goals. If projects like Leading Light face continuous hurdles, it could discourage future investments in similar ventures, leading to a slowdown in the growth of the renewable energy sector over the long term.

3. Market Dynamics: As the market adjusts to the news, there may be a shift in focus towards companies that can maintain project timelines and are perceived as more stable. This could lead to a reallocation of capital within the sector, benefiting companies that demonstrate resilience amidst challenges.
